Abstract
The effects of temperature on the extraction of zinc(II) and cadmium(II) complexes with 8-quinolinol (HQ) and 2-methyl-8-quinolinol (HR) into three different types of organic solvents whose boiling points are relatively high were studied. 1) In the case of 1,1,2,2-tetrachloroethane (TCE), the extraction equilibrium can be written as follows (except for that of zinc with 2-methyl-8-quinolinol):2M2++6HQ(o)+X−\ightleftarrowsM2Q3(HQ)3+(o)+X−(o)+3H+,where X− refers to various inorganic anions. An ion-pair of the binuclear complex (complex ion pair) dissociates into a complex cation and an inorganic anion in the organic phase. The distribution ratios decrease remarkably with an increase in temperature. 2) In the 1-octanol (S) extraction system, zinc and cadmium are extracted as solvent-adducts, such as MQ2·S2.
